The UK Regulatory Framework: A Dynamic Environment
The U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) maintains one of the world’s most comprehensive regulatory systems, emphasizing player protection, anti-money laundering measures, and responsible gambling practices. Recent policy shifts, such as the implementation of stronger affordability checks and age verification technologies, highlight the commitment to safeguarding consumers.
Nonetheless, the industry faces ongoing challenges related to balancing innovation and regulation. For example, the rise of cryptocurrencies and propensity for live betting has prompted regulators to reconsider existing frameworks, ensuring they adapt to new forms of gambling activities while upholding high standards of integrity and transparency.
Technological Innovation as a Catalyst for Differentiation
Operators now leverage cutting-edge technologies like artificial intelligence for personalized gaming experiences, blockchain for transparency, and mobile-first platforms to meet players where they are. This shift is evidenced by an increasing focus on responsible gambling tools integrated seamlessly within platforms, fostering trust and loyalty among consumers.
An illustrative case involves the adoption of real-time behavioral analytics to detect problematic gambling patterns – a proactive measure demonstrating responsible industry practices. These innovations are not only compliance-driven but also serve as key differentiating factors in an increasingly saturated market.
